#1a3b4d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1a3b4d is composed of 10.2% red, 23.1%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.2% cyan, 23.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 69.8% black. It has a hue angle of 201.2 degrees, a saturation of 49.5% and a lightness of 20.2%. #1a3b4d color hex could be obtained by blending #34769a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#1a3b4d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010304 is the darkest color, while #f4f9fb is the lightest one.
